Just In: Bandits Strike Again in Niger: 24 Kidnapped, Blind Man’s Hand Cut Off

A renewed wave of banditry in Niger State’s Erena Local Government Area has resulted in the abduction of 24 people, including a pregnant woman, and the separate mutilation of a blind resident.

The main attack took place on Wednesday in the Palaita community, where armed men targeted and seized labourers who were working on a farmland harvesting crops.

Eye Witness said “The attackers rounded up the workers and took them away, leaving the community in fear. In a separate incident, a blind man was brutally attacked, having his arm cut off after allegedly failing to cooperate with the bandits’ demands.”

With surrounding communities gripped by heightened fear of further attacks, residents are desperately appealing for immediate government intervention to address the state’s escalating insecurity.

The Niger State Government has remained silent on the recent incidents, prompting residents to forcefully demand concrete action to protect them from the brutal violence.
